HOME > CONIT Labs.

CONIT Labs.

Android C2DMプッシュ通知チュートリアル(1)


この記事は古いです。google C2DMは google GCMにサービスが変更になりました。

こちらの記事をご覧ください。

Androidプッシュ通知(GCM)のAndroidアプリサンプルコード

http://www.conit.co.jp/conitlabs/?p=1759

 

 

SSS Producer佐々木です。

 

先日、プレスリリースを出しましたが

SamuraiNotificationではAndroidのC2DMにも対応致しました。

 

 

今回は、C2DM送信以前で準備することのお話を書きます。

(1)アプリ!

何はなくともプッシュを送りつけるアプリが必要ですね。

まだ、これからって人はアプリのパッケージ名だけご準備ください。

jp.co.conit.androidapplication1

みたいなやつです。

 

(2)GoogleにC2DMの利用者登録!

https://developers.google.com/android/c2dm/signup

送信者となるアカウントでGoogleにログインしている状態で、

こちらでC2DMを利用するアプリの登録を行ってください。

その時に上記アプリのパッケージ名が必要です。

 

 

(3)送信者のキーとなるsender_token

SamuraiNotificationサーバが、利用者のGoogleIDとPasswordを預かるような事はしたくないため

管理画面にてsender_tokenを登録してもらいます。

 

生成のしかた(Macの場合)

ターミナルにて下記のコマンドを実行します。

curl -d ‘accountType=GOOGLE’ -d ‘Email=グーグルIDとなるeMailアドレス‘ -d ‘Passwd=グーグルIDのパスワード’ -d ‘source=c2dm-test’ -d ‘service=ac2dm’ https://www.google.com/accounts/ClientLogin

 

実行するとこのように3行が表示されますので、Auth=の欄がsender_tokenになります。

後にSamuraiNotificationの管理画面で登録するので保存して置いてください。

SID=DQ・・・・rl2M
LSID=DQ・・・・c2va
Auth=DQ・・・・3Tly

 

 

以上、C2DMの事前準備となります。

 

 

===

SamuraiSmartphoneServices> http://www.conit.jp/

SamuraiNotification> http://www.conit.jp/product/service2.html

コメントを残す

コニット開発室

CONIT Official Tweet

CONIT Facebook FanPage

CONIT BLOG

株式会社コニット

SamuraiSmartphoneServices

Buy and take only medicines from online pharmacy ,]}$ drugs online has affordable prices. Brand name drugs Canadian pharmacy [*}: compare drug prices Canada delivering medicines at your door. Free online consultation at https://canada-pharmacy-store.com <;) order cialis highest value and quality. Is it legal to mail prescription drugs? Yes, Canadian drugs [.($ order viagra . After ordering you will be contacted by our managers and agree on the delivery details.